"The year 2020 will be an extraordinary year. It may also be a year that will change the overall pattern of the international logistics industry." Zhou Shihao, founder and CEO of Unitunar, recently analyzed the impact and changes of the Covid-19 epidemic on the international logistics industry and predicted the future trend of the industry at the "Trends and Forecasts 2021" conference."After entering the second half of 2020, there are three situations in the international logistics market, that is, the container export freight rate has risen sharply, many airlines have exploded and are short of containers, and the on-time rate has fallen sharply." Zhou Shihao said that under the impact of the epidemic, the international logistics market exposed two major problems. One is the lack of flexibility and redundancy. When the market pursues the highest efficiency and lower price, virtually no asset allocator will reserve redundant capacity and redundant crisis handling capacity in advance for the uncertain demand. The second is the lack of immediate demand response organization. Many freight forwarders and logistics enterprises are accustomed to certain demands, but they lack the ability to formulate contingency plans and corresponding solutions in emergencies, and lack efficient information sharing with customers. Therefore, they cannot respond quickly to customer demands when facing the impact of the epidemic.In Zhou Shihao's view, although the epidemic has brought a lot of inconvenience to logistics and transportation, it has also objectively helped the industry to make some fundamental changes.First, the role of shipping companies, freight forwarders and other industrial chain to accelerate the pace of digitization. In the field of container import and export logistics this year, the proportion of digital online booking space has exceeded 15%. The epidemic has greatly accelerated the pace of digitization of the entire industry, and logistics and freight forwarding companies that cannot keep up with this trend may be eliminated at an accelerated pace.Second, the shipper has a stronger demand for standardized service and deterministic service. In the past, many shippers pursued the lowest price, but with the occurrence of this round of large-scale cabin explosion and cabinet shortage, more guaranteed, certain and standardized services have become required by shippers. Therefore, in a sense, when the market fluctuates, it is the best opportunity to build the future international logistics service standard.Third, the status of "Made in China" is further enhanced to build a solid foundation for the development of the international logistics market. The outbreak further proves that China's complete manufacturing industry chain system cannot be quickly replaced by any other country in the world. The continuous consolidation of the status of "Made in China" also lays a strong foundation for the long-term development of the entire international logistics industry in the future.Zhou Shihao said that with the launch of the new crown vaccine and a certain degree of control of the overseas epidemic, the rising trend of sea freight in 2021 will slow down or even show a small decline. As the pick up of container turnover rate, lack of cabin, lack of cabinet situation will gradually improve. Due to the rapid growth of vaccine transport demand, transport resources in the air transport market will be relatively tight in 2021.When it comes to the long-term development trend of the international logistics market, Zhou Shihao believes that there are three aspects that should be paid attention to by international logistics enterprises. First of all, the boundary between shipping companies and logistics companies, freight forwarding companies will be more blurred, together towards the end-to-end integrated logistics services. Therefore, logistics and freight forwarding enterprises must be clear about their core competitiveness and strive to achieve innovation and breakthrough in order to better cope with this change.Second, digitalization will become an irreversible trend. After the epidemic test, many logistics enterprises have realized the importance of digital services. Digitalization will become the standard allocation of every large and medium-sized international supply chain logistics enterprise and the focus of enterprise innovation and breakthrough.Finally, from "Made in China" to "Made in China", a number of Chinese supply chain logistics enterprises with global service capabilities will emerge. At present, the Chinese logistics and freight forwarding enterprises that truly realize globalization are few and far between. It used to be "Made in China", but in the future as more Chinese enterprises go overseas and establish production bases in countries around the world, it will become "Made by Chinese". This is bound to require Chinese logistics and supply chain enterprises to go abroad and establish a transportation network covering the world, so as to better support Chinese enterprises to go global."
